  1. What is once a month cooking? Never heard of that before, I do enjoy cooking and hate that it becomes a chore. Looks lovely

    ReplyDelete
    Replies
    1. It's when you have one mega cooking day to cook all of your meals for the month and separate them into freezer bags. It takes me around 4 hours on a slow Saturday and gives us around 32 dinners and a full month of breakfast meals while cutting our grocery budget in half. We love it.
